There could be a possibility to merge and split save files for Gameboy games.
The save file extensions are:
SAV - Generic save extension
SV2 - NO$GMB Player 2 save extension
SA2 - TGB Dual Player 2 save extension
SaveRAM - BizHawk save extension
Merging save files:
Merging two 8 KB saves to make one 16 KB save
Merging two 32 KB saves to make one 64 KB save
Merging a 8 KB save and 32 KB save to make one 40 KB save
Merging saves creates a text file of the games' headers and save types
Splitting save files:
Splitting a 16 KB save to make two 8 KB saves
Splitting a 64 KB save to make two 32 KB saves
Splitting a 40 KB save to make an 8 KB save and a 32 KB save
For splitting 40 KB saves you have to know what games use what save size. For example, If the Left Gameboy save is from Pokemon Red, it asks you what Gameboy game uses a 32 KB save, you click the Left Gameboy Game button. Another method is by also using a text file that was created by merging saves or by typing it in yourself.
Merging saves and splitting 16 KB and 64 KB saves are easy to do, while splitting 40 KB saves requires knowledge.

FCEUX only gives you 5:25 m:s to go for the high score. BizHawk on the other hand gives you 6:21 m:s by default.
You can control the time limit by going to NES > Advanced Settings
Dipswitch setting default in binary is 00000010
Dipswitch 1 is time +2:30 m:s
Dipswitch 2 is time +1:15 m:s
Dipswitch 3 is time +:38 :s
Dipswitch 4 is time +:19 :s
Binary to Boolean; 1 = True, 0 = False
B+Select skips to Rad Racer, but it gives you 6 less seconds of game time.
A+Select show's the game time.
The default time in the game itself is 6:15 m:s
The in-game timer starts when Super Mario Bros. starts.

If you're encoding a TAS of Tetris that uses pausing, use Game Genie codes that keeps stuff shown while paused for a separate encode.
Game Genie codes:
CEC-30E-C45 Keep Stack Displayed While Paused
Address 1C30 Value CE Domain ROM
D9C-53E-D5D Keep Current & Next Pieces Displayed While Paused
Address 1C53 Value D9 Domain ROM
If using both codes and there's no desync, then it's perfect.
If both codes cause the movie to desync, encode with the former code, and encode with the latter.
If the latter code causes the movie to desync, then you're fine.
If the former code causes the movie to desync, then you're screwed.
If using either code separately (not both together) and there's no desync, then both encodes have to be put together for a 3D encode.
To encode in 3D:
Use the former code and hide the sprites for encode 1
Use the latter code and hide the background for encode 2
The 2 encodes have to be combined to make a 3D encode which can easily be done on YouTube.
